The size of Reservoir is approximately 18.9 square kilometres. There are 45 parks, covering nearly 8.8% of the total area. The population of Reservoir in 2016 was 50474 people. By 2021 the population was 51096 showing a population growth of 1.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Reservoir is 30-39 years. Households in Reservoir are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Reservoir work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 59.90% of the homes in Reservoir were owner-occupied compared with 59.30% in 2016.
Reservoir has 28,996 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Reservoir have seen a 4.72%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 12.44% increase. As at 31 May 2026:
